Raikkonen slams aggressive Verstappen

Kimi Raikkonen Kimi Raikkonen has criticised Max Verstappen’s aggressive driving style after the pair were involved in multiple clashes at the Belgian Grand Prix. The Ferrari driver was once again angered by the way the Red Bull driver moves in the braking area while defending his position. The subject arose at the Hungarian Grand Prix but has resurfaced at Spa-Francorchamps as the duo made contact while fighting for position. Contact in the braking zone at Les Combes followed an opening lap incident that saw Verstappen collide with Raikkonen at La Source.
